This tune is number 996 in O‘Neill’s Music of Ireland and number 211 in O’Neill’s Dance Music of Ireland.

Re: The tune title, “The Horse’s Leotard.”

I was talking with Paddy O‘Brien about this odd name and he told me that when he and James Kelly were producing that recording together that James made the title up off the top of his head just to have something for the jacket. He said there were other tune names on the recording right out of James’ imagination as well.
